Bonterra Energy Corp
Bonterra Energy Corp has a liquidity ratio of 0.5, indicating that its current assets are less than its current liabilities, which suggests a potential liquidity risk. The company's debt-to-equity ratio is 0.3, which is relatively low, suggesting a conservative capital structure. However, the company's free cash flow is negative at -33,495,000 CAD, indicating that it is spending more on capital expenditures than it is generating in operating cash flow. In terms of profitability, Bonterra Energy Corp has a return on equity of 0.0016 and a return on assets of 0.0009, which are both very low, indicating that the company is not generating significant returns for its shareholders or assets. The company's net income is 848,000 CAD, which is a small positive figure, but it is significantly lower than its operating income of 10,315,000 CAD, suggesting that the company is facing high operating expenses or other non-operating costs. Bonterra Energy Corp's revenue is 59,804,000 CAD, and it is not disclosed how this revenue is distributed across different segments or geographic regions. The company's capital expenditures are -56,510,000 CAD, indicating a significant investment in its operations, which could be a sign of growth or expansion.
